Explanation: Why are Saturn’s poles geometric? Saturn’s North Pole has been known to be surrounded by a hexagonal (6 sides) cloud since discovery in 1987 in data taken by NASA’s Voyager spacecrafts, which quickly flew past the ringed world in the early 1980s. Now, recent observations of Saturn by the Hubble Space Telescope reveal a slightly different geometric cloud pattern around the South Pole: a decagon (10 sides).
